Funkdafied...when starting, it also helps to turn the key on for a minute or two before trying to start it. There is a heater on the carb. that will help it fire a little better. In warmer weather, you shouldn't have any trouble. Might have to use the choke once in a while.

i cant say about the 424 kit but the highlifter kit took about 2 hours. it was installed as a package deal that included the locker so it was out for longer than that. you have to take your front diff. loose and slide it as far forward as possible so the stock driveshaft will clear the output shaft from the tranny. its pretty time consuming and the bolts in the front diff are locktited from the factory so there pretty well in there. good luck
